HOMESTEAD ARTIFICIAL KIDNEY CENTER is a profit Fresenius Medical Care dialysis center in Homestead, Miami-Dade County, Florida, operating 25 dialysis stations. It has been Medicare-certified since 1983-08-08. Services include in-center hemodialysis, peritoneal dialysis, home hemodialysis training. It holds a 3.0 out of 5 CMS star rating, with patient survival rated as expected.
